In this conversation I connected with Sharath Jeevan who is an expert on how to practically re-ignite the inner-drive (or intrinsic motivation) in our lives.

He is the Executive Chairman of Intrinsic Labs, which supports organisations all around the world to solve deep motivational challenges.
Previously Sharath founded and led STiR Education to re-ignite the motivation of 200,000 teachers, 35,000 schools and 7 million children in emerging countries.
He was elected an Ashoka Fellow in 2014 and was recognised as one of the UK’s ten leading social entrepreneurs in 2019.
His first book Intrinsic is available now in trade paperback, audiobook and e-book formats.
